Variables Impacting Emergency Dental Costs



When taking into consideration emergency dental prices, various elements can significantly impact the final amount you might have to pay. One vital facet is the severity of your dental problem. Small troubles like a chipped tooth might cost much less contrasted to an extra complicated emergency like an origin canal.

The timing of your emergency can likewise affect the price. Looking for assistance during routine workplace hours might be less costly than needing instant focus beyond regular working hours.

Your location plays a role as well. Urban areas often tend to have higher dental prices than backwoods due to differences in overhead expenses. The specific dental practitioner you choose can additionally influence the last bill. Extra knowledgeable or specific dental practitioners might charge greater costs for their solutions.

Common Emergency Situation Dental Procedures and Costs



Emergency oral solutions frequently consist of procedures such as removals, dental fillings, and origin canals, each with differing linked expenses. Origin canals, a procedure to treat infected tooth pulp, may vary from $500 to $1500 per tooth.

For damaged teeth, the rate can vary from $100 to $1000 depending upon the seriousness. Oral crowns, used to cover broken teeth, typically price between $500 and $3000 per tooth. Repairing a split tooth could range from $100 to $1000.

Tips for Managing Emergency Situation Dental Expenses



To better navigate unexpected dental costs, take into consideration executing functional methods for managing emergency oral expenses efficiently. To start with, make sure to have oral insurance policy or a dental savings plan in position. These choices can help reduce the financial concern of emergency situation procedures.



Additionally, some dental practitioners provide internal financing or layaway plan, which can make it less complicated to cover the expenses with time.

Another idea is to discover alternate therapy alternatives with your dentist. Sometimes, there might be extra inexpensive choices that still address your oral emergency situation efficiently. It's additionally important to prioritize your oral health to avoid future emergencies.

Normal dental exams and exercising excellent oral health can aid prevent costly emergency situation procedures over time.

Last but not least, think about reserving a tiny reserve specifically for oral expenses. Having a financial buffer for unforeseen oral expenses can provide assurance and ensure you're gotten ready for any kind of future emergencies.
